Tooting Broadway Station is part of the London Underground network and it is located in the London Borough of Wandsworth. It is in Travelcard Zone 3 and it is between Colliers Wood and Tooting Bec stations on the Northern Line. The station was first opened for the public to travel in 1926 and it now in a Grade 2 listed building. Almost 16 million people use this station annually.

Parking on Holiday Inn Express, SW19
I was looking at houses near Tooting Broadway/Colliers Wood and wanted a secure parking spot as I'm a bit precious about my car. This was ideally positioned and clearly sign posted. You pass by the outside car park and press a button from your car to be admitted to a "gated" carpark under the hotel. Its worth noting that the bays were much wider than in, say, a supermarket car park, which was much appreciated. Though I read the special anti-covid instructions It wasn't clear how I was supposed to get out of the building but there were plenty of staff around and I was politely directed to where the exit was. On my return to collect you press the same button as if you were in a car so that they can raise the metal garage roller door. To get out, you simply drive your car back to the same exit and on the right hand side, level with the driver's window , there's what looks like a payment machine. Attached to it is a small pot of token coins. You take one out and pop it in the "payment" slot. That's it, the door opens. Aside from my confusion (hopefully not yours) , you have to turn left on exit. That's a pain if you need to turn back South, as the road is really busy and you have to go up some way before a left or preferably right side road appears so you can turn around and head back the way you came (If you arrived out of London you would have had the fun and games on the way in!). Anyway it all worked, car safe, and not too expensive.
